How to overcome small challenges and ease tensions at home?
Dealing with the emotions that flow through family life means accepting that conflicts will never completely disappear. Emotional management then becomes a daily discipline. Becoming aware of mental load, naming it, and welcoming it is already a step towards calm. For a mother, allowing for real moments of pause, meditation, writing, or even an impromptu dance session helps reset and regain the necessary availability for the family.
Positive parenting, far from promising a utopia without screams or frustrations, invites lucidity: recognizing that perfection does not exist. Betting on benevolence without giving up on setting a framework. Easing tensions means opening up space for dialogue, allowing everyone, adults and children alike, to express what they feel. Gratitude, spontaneously shared during a meal or after a quarrel, becomes a bridge to mutual respect.
Here are some concrete levers to activate to lighten daily life:
- Allow brief breathing moments to gain perspective.
- Use creative outlets (writing, drawing, music) to verbalize stress without exploding.
- Seek parental support if needed: specialized coaches, workshops on emotional management, or support groups.

Concrete ideas to cultivate joy and strengthen family bonds
Nutrition remains a pillar of collective well-being. What if we reinvented meals? Batch cooking is not just about organization: it transforms meal preparation into a shared moment. Everyone finds their place, from the youngest to the oldest, whether chopping vegetables or setting the table. The result: a healthy diet, memories created, but also reduced mental load and more freedom to enjoy other activities together.
Introducing gratitude as a ritual is to sow a seed of goodwill every day. A simple roundtable, in the morning before leaving or in the evening before bed, where each member shares what they appreciated during the day. This gesture, validated by numerous studies, nourishes trust, resilience, and emotional security, particularly in children.
To give even more substance to this positive climate, here are some ideas to test according to preferences:
- Adapted physical spaces: create a reading, crafting, or relaxation corner, even modest, to encourage pauses and authentic exchanges.
- Establish simple but regular rituals: game nights, Sunday walks, or improvised cooking workshops.
- Activate community support: mutual aid among neighborhood families, service exchanges, sharing practical tips to lighten daily life.
